Glass Fusing Workshop (Intermediate Level) – 25/04/2026

Glass Fusing Workshop (Intermediate to Advanced) on the 25th April 2026

Glass designer & maker Paul Floyd will lead a morning session on glass fusing. The intermediate/advanced workshops will allow you to explore the techniques of fused glass as a creative medium. Within the workshop you will build on your skills with cutting glass to a pattern and working with coloured sheet glass, frits, pebbles and stringers.

We have a selection of designs available for you to choose, but we also encourage you to bring your own design/pattern or inspiration to these more advanced classes.

You will create an original piece of glasswork.  Depending on your level of experience, you can choose to make either a 15cm square or 20cm square panel, which can be kiln-formed into a square platter bowl.  Or a 15 x 26cm landscape panel that can be formed into a freestanding fused glass artwork.

Your glasswork will be fused and formed into a shape and available for collection one to two weeks later.  Postage can be arranged for your glasswork for an extra charge to cover P&P.  Only 4 people per workshop for maximum individual attention.
